Parts of Speech Definitions

Noun

A noun is a word representing a person, place, thing, or idea. Examples include 'cat', 'city', 'book', 'freedom'.

Verb

A verb expresses an action, occurrence, or state of being. Examples include 'jump', 'is', 'seems', 'develop'.

Adverb

An adverb modifies a verb, an adjective, or another adverb. It often answers questions like how, when, where, or to what extent. Examples include 'slowly', 'very', 'yesterday'.

Adjective

An adjective describes or qualifies a noun or pronoun. Examples include 'beautiful', 'tall', 'blue', 'interesting'.
